Classic low country home on the fairway of the award-winning Ocean Creek Golf Course, with a marsh view on the other side. Centrally located in the newest area of Fripp Island near the most fashionable amenities and best beaches. The Cabana Club, Beach Club, Davis Appreciate playground, crabbing dock, Tennis Center, and Marina are located five mins. away by bicycle or car.
The exterior combines the low country look with newest architectural features for this roomy, 2300 square foot home. The interior was designed and furnished by an Atlanta design firm.
This luxuriously appointed three bedroom and separate sleeping loft, four bath home has an open floor plan with forty foot lofted ceilings in the entry way, a fireplace in the great room, and wood floor in the main living area. The kitchen was designed with the prepare in mind and is completely-equipped with high end appliances and a wide range of cookware and service settings.
The washer and dryer are conveniently located near the first floor bedrooms. The kitchen is open to the adjoining great room with an antique dining table for ten. The ground floor great room has a fireplace, sizable flat panel TV and audio system with various board games and books. The master bedroom with king-size bed is on the second level and a sleeping loft with a queen-size sleeping couch and day bed.

- Booking websites often offer guests an option to buy trip insurance protection. Trip insurance, which costs 1% - 5% of the boo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any days missed as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el or additional f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en occurs. Ask the property owner for more information.

More tips for your visit:
- Put the manager's information in your smartphone and wallet.
- Ask questions. You may need instructions for a hot tub, stereo or WIFI setup. Contact your owner. They are there to help! A brief text message can prevent quite a few issues.
- Lock your rental while you're out. Protect the owner's property and your things!
- At Check-in, make note of any issues with the property and immediately contact the host. Keep records of all coorespondence.
- Respect the neighborhood. Often, surrounding homes are filled by local residents.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king regulations reduces conflict and allows everyone to enjoy their day.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can typically point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to order the best nachos, have a great night out, or the best spots for fishing?
- Double-check the vacation property to confirm that you've packed all of your belongings on check-out day. Remember to check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Please make sure to walk through the rental one final time and keep an eye out for damages to contents or the property itself. We advise inspecting the property with the host whenever you can (often this isn't possible). If the property manager is not available, remember to take photos of the property to record its condition at check-out.
